Output 685bc74558e29b9e279d283b31a72d92f2a4c1d81c871cc0aa901e94e369238c:1

value
24777500
script pubkey
OP_0 OP_PUSHBYTES_20 e6359939023889a58ca9a8921154e7f0c02c12a8
address
bc1quc6ejwgz8zy6tr9f4zfpz4887rqzcy4gpezlqp
transaction
685bc74558e29b9e279d283b31a72d92f2a4c1d81c871cc0aa901e94e369238c